Matter-wave bright solitons in effective bichromatic lattice potentials
Authors:GOLAM ALI SEKH
Institution:1. Scientific Computing Laboratory, Institute of Physics Belgrade, Pregrevica 118, 11080, Belgrade, Serbia
Abstract:Matter-wave bright solitons in bichromatic lattice potentials are considered and their dynamics for different lattice environments are studied. Bichromatic potentials are created from superpositions of (i) two linear optical lattices and (ii) a linear and a nonlinear optical lattice. Effective potentials are found for the solitons in both bichromatic lattices and a comparative study is done on the dynamics of solitons with respect to the effective potentials. The effects of dispersion on solitons in bichromatic lattices are studied and it is found that the dispersive spreading can be minimized by appropriate combinations of lattice and interaction parameters. Stability of nondispersive matter-wave solitons is checked from phase portrait analysis.
